CSS中的margin是一個常用的屬性,主要用于控制元素的外邊距。它的作用是在元素外部創建一個空白區域,與其他元素之間產生距離,從而實現頁面的布局。
margin屬性的值可以設置為數字、百分比、em等,分別表示相對于父元素的寬度、相對于元素本身的寬度,或相對于字體大小的倍數。同時,還可以通過margin-top、margin-right、margin-bottom、margin-left四個屬性單獨設置不同方向的外邊距。
.box { margin: 20px; }
上述代碼將.box元素的外邊距設置為20px。此時,在.box元素周圍會產生一個20px的空白區域。
.box { margin-top: 20px; margin-right: 30px; margin-bottom: 40px; margin-left: 50px; }
上述代碼展示了通過各個方向的margin屬性單獨設置外邊距的方法。具體來說,上、右、下、左四個方向的外邊距分別為20px、30px、40px、50px。
需要注意的是,在頁面布局中,margin的使用需要慎重。過多的外邊距會使頁面看起來空蕩蕩的,并且會導致網頁排版的混亂。